Madhu,

If you are putting up in East Delhi, then you should surely go ahead and get your kid admitted in any of the above 2 schools as there are not many very good schools in East Delhi. 

If you are residing in South Delhi, then it would be a gamble. If you do not get through any of the good South Delhi schools you will repent later on. If I were in your place and residing in South Delhi, I would have got my kid admitted in Noida and then would have applied in Delhi. If he /she would get through any of the good South Delhi school, I would get him/her admitted there and withdrawn from Noida school. I would loose some money but then every parent wants best for his/her kid.

pl can anyone say what did they ask in ryan??nd its fees structure??

Initially they give us a form with around 12 questions. All descriptive like How your child is unique? How can you contribute to school? Why Ryan? What would be your reaction to fees fluctuations?. In the mean time they take my child to other room.

After that they asked to go to the other buiilding where the Principle again interacted with the child she asked about the colours, what is your name? Hw are you?

Then they told us that your child is selected.

have to submit a dd of 60,000 plus some cash of 7,000 by 11th september

Neha, We went through the same process in Ryan. While our kid went with the teachers happily and answered their questions verbally, he flatly refused to colour their sketches and said it straight in their face (They told me this later). We again had the same interaction with the Principal and was granted admission. I missed FAS interaction because the timings clashed with Ryan and also Ryan would be much closer to our home. We also have a second round in Amity Noida pending, creating more confusion. Eventually I spoke to a teacher who has worked in 4-5 traditional schools in a long career. She opined that all traditional schools work similarly - roughly same level of homework, tests, activities etc etc - even though some parents say otherwise. Being the studious type, I then checked the board results in these schools - again all were quite similar and Ryan had marginally better results. For two mornings, we went to the school premises to see the level of activity. Could not catch any action in the montessori block, but the teachers were already in classroom by 8:15AM for 9:00AM session. This morning we went to the main premises and there was quite a few sports and cultural activities going on, but closed up around 8:30 for the start of classes. All in all, we went ahead with the admission for a few factors - 1. There may be better schools, but Ryan would not be a bad choice either. 2. closer to home. 3. In a few years we would all ponder if we should shift schools, so do not look at it with a 12 years horizon. 4. Dont want to give the kid everything in a platter - from AC buses to classrooms. Ryan/ Khaitan would just fit the bill for us.

So go ahead with your gut feeling. We can only show the path - the child will do the rest.
